From Ideas to Manuscript: A Step-by-Step Guide to Effective Dissertation Writing
Abstract
This chapter offers a detailed, sequential instruction for doctoral candidates undertaking the intricate process of dissertation composition. It initiates by assisting researchers in recognizing their research interests and cultivating a scholarly voice, thereby establishing the intellectual underpinning of their work. Each chapter is meticulously designed to improve clarity, coherence, and academic rigor, encompassing formulating a coherent research framework, developing a comprehensive literature review, selecting suitable methodologies, and managing timelines. The document assists in enhancing writing style, incorporating feedback, defending the dissertation, and converting research into influential publications. This book integrates conceptual depth with practical tactics, providing doctorate candidates with the tools necessary to transform abstract ideas into a coherent, refined work that significantly adds to academic conversation.
